Kaplan Fox Urges Alignment Healthcare, Inc. (NASDAQ: ALHC) Investors to Contact the Firm Regarding a Potential Securities Claim

ALHC faces a public securities investigation as Kaplan Fox weighs potential violations after a whistleblower claim alleging accounting irregularities. The stock declined 16.7% on July 8, 2026 to $20.03 as concerns about restatements and executive compensation surface. The outcome could drive further volatility and potential material financial disclosures.

  • ALHC fell 16.7% on July 8, 2026.
  • Investigation linked to EBITDA inflation and capex misclassification claims.
  • No restatement announced yet; stock may be volatile until clarity.
  • Likely heightened risk premium until more concrete facts emerge.
